just fire it up, search for gold value then go to trader sell/buy something to change the value -> click next in the search -> reapeat until only one value remains in the list -> change value -> voila!
I'm sure all of this stuff will appear on the public forums pretty much right upon release and we're cool with it. It's a singleplayer game, so if you wanna cheat, go right ahead. We're not telling people how they should enjoy their singleplayer experience.
